What should I see when I'm in Lawrenceburg?
If you want to find some ways to explore Lawrenceburg while taking advantage of your travel budget, this destination has lots to offer. Spots where you’ll find the natural beauty on display include Bobby Brewer Park, Laurel Hill Wildlife Management Area, and Rotary Park. Other places not to be missed include Lawrenceburg Crockett Theatre, David Crockett State Park, and David Crockett Statue.
